Abstract

The purpose of the paper is to introduce and to investigate a new class of fractional integrals connected with balls in ℝn. A Riesz potential I Ω α ρ over a ball Ω is represented by a composition of such integrals. Using this representation we obtain necessary and sufficient solvability conditions for the equation I Ω α ρ =f in the space Lp(Ωw) with a power weight w(x) and solve the equation in a closed form. The investigation is based on a special Fourier analysis adopted for operators commuting with rotations and dilations in ℝn.
